Job scope

This position reports to the clinical director and has oversight of junior clinical staff.

 

You will provide comprehensive surgical services across a broad range of vascular conditions and patient age groups. You will work collaboratively within the Vascular Surgery team helping to foster a collegiate, supportive and positive workplace culture, while supporting the Director of Vascular Surgery in service development, clinical leadership and workforce management. This role will involve leading the delivery of high-quality patient care, including the management of complex clinical situations, as well as providing professional leadership across relevant specialty teams. You will contribute to education, research and training activities, support clinical governance and patient safety initiatives, and ensure learnings from incidents and complaints are shared across the department.


 

Selection criteria 

 

  • FRACS or with training completed in UK (CCT), Ireland, Canada, USA or NZ. 
  • Substantial experience in vascular surgery.
  • First class communication skills.
  • Personable approach to team work.
  • Willingness to participate in clinical governance activities.
